Abstract

Multiple processors are connected to form a multiprocessor system having inter-processor communicating capability. Each processor maintains a configuration option register indicating the resources necessary to operate the multiprocessor system. In the event of a power-fail signal, indicating that possible power loss is imminent, a processor will proceed through a shut-down procedure to save the present operating state so that when power is re-applied the processor can continue from the operating state it left when power was lost. Those processors not receiving a power-fail signal will attempt to reconfigure the multiprocessor system, waiting a reasonable amount of time for the processor receiving the power-fail signal to continue operations. If the processor has not recovered from the power-fail signal after a reasonable amount of time, the other processors check the configuration option register to determine whether that processor is necessary for operation of the multiprocessor system.
